SharperAgent Founder Hired as Vice President of Business Development for Buffini & Company

Buffini & Company, a leading real estate training and coaching company, has announced it has hired Brian Wildermuth to serve as Vice President of Business Development. In his role, Wildermuth will be responsible for developing new business for the company’s agent training programs and suite of marketing and technology products designed to help agents be more productive.

Prior to joining Buffini & Company, Wildermuth co-founded SharperAgent, LLC, an online CRM and marketing platform for real estate professionals.  During his tenure with SharperAgent, Wildermuth oversaw their growth from a two-person company in 2001 to a leader in the industry serving more than 40,000 agents worldwide. With almost 30 years of real estate industry experience, Wildermuth is widely known as a national presenter, coach and podcaster for real estate professionals, sharing his expertise and insights on strategic marketing systems. He also works with the country’s leading brokerages to help them become more productive and profitable.

“I’m excited to have someone of Brian’s quality and caliber join our team,” says Dermot Buffini, Chief Executive Officer of Buffini & Company. “Over the past 15 years, I’ve seen Brian do an outstanding job of serving agents and brokers with their marketing and technology needs, while building strong corporate relationships. Buffini & Company has set some aggressive goals for future growth and we believe Brian will be instrumental in helping us achieve those goals. I’ve always admired and respected his leadership and the way he does business is a great fit for Buffini & Company.”

“Providing excellence to the real estate community is of utmost importance to us. Brian Wildermuth is an excellent complement to our philosophy of doing business,” comments Brian Buffini, Chairman and Founder of Buffini & Company.

“I admire and respect the products and services Buffini & Company has built because they produce real results for agents,” says Brian Wildermuth. “I’m excited to bring those products and services to the real estate industry.”
